A year on the lid of a Highland Park firefighter

Featured Replies

Found an interesting video this morning. Scott Ziegler, a firefighter for the Highland Park fire department, recorded all his firefighting in 2012 with a helmet cam and edited it together in one video. The result is educational and entertaining footage that shows what firefighters have to deal with every day. It seems that the Detroit area has a lot of abandonned buildings that are ideal targets for arsonists.
